Some questions and comments to try and understand your problem better.
  1. How are you monitoring the auxiliary battery charge? If you are using the centre display, it only monitors the charging of themain battery. There is no monitoring the of the auxiliary battery charging..
  2. Are you powering the fridge from the 12 V socket in the cargo Bay area or directly from the accessory battery? The cargo Bay socket draws power directly from the main battery.
  3. Ineos designed the auxiliary battery system purely to start the car when the main battery is flat. All loads are drawn from the main starter battery. As such the auxiliary battery is not a true “ House” battery.

That’s normal charging behaviour for the Ineos battery management system unfortunately. In everyday use the system keeps the battery charged to around 80-85%.To monitor the charge of the auxiliary battery you’ll need to fit a shunt or cheap voltage monitor.

Section 11 in the Rok_Dr guide gives a detailed explanation of how the Ineos battery system works.

On a modern BMW there are two things relevant to this:

1. The dealer (perhaps also the owner) can change the target battery SOC via the iDrive interface. This is intended for vehicles that do a lot of city cycle driving when the alternator may not operate for long enough at high charging rates (typically during deceleration and overrun) to maintain the target ~80% SOC. More so if engine auto stop-start is enabled. SOC adjustment is not present in the Ineos head unit but it might still exist in the ECU (BMW: DME/DDE). A tuner might be able to access it and set a higher target SOC.

2. A BMW BMS needs to be updated after battery replacement. This is for late BMWs that run an AGM stop-start battery. As the installed battery ages the Ah capacity reduces and the internal resistance increases. The ECU automatically degrades the charging profile to account for this. When a new battery is installed the BMS needs to be updated with the battery age (installation date) and the new battery rated Ah so it resets the charging profile.
We have an EFB which I understand is closer to wet cell lead acid battery chemistry than AGM. An EFB might age differently to an AGM. I have no idea on that but it could introduce a mismatch in the default charging profile if there were no changes made for EFB versus AGM.
-----

I've not seen anyone comment on a BMS reset being performed after getting a new battery installed in their Grenadier. I don't know if this is accessible in the Ineos software. If this is not happening it might explain why the reported SOC becomes inaccurate over time and the observed charge rate seems low.
An undercharge condition could exist if the charging profile is designed for an AGM battery versus EFB. That assumes they do age differently and Ineos hasn't already allowed for it.

If Ineos techs can see the BMS then a battery load test and a BMS reset during annual servicing might be of benefit. Ask your dealer if the BMS is visible and configurable.
